Anundsen reticent about Snowden prize – NRK

Tuesday it became clear that the American espionage accused whistleblower Edward Snowden gets year Bjornson Prize. Shortly afterwards there was debate about whether he can come to Norway in time.



dward Snowden gets Bjornson Prize for his revelations about massive monitoring of telecommunication and data traffic.

– Snowden itself will come. If he gets guarantee that he can roam freely to Norway, says the president of the Bjornson Academy, Hege Newth Nouri Dagsavisen.

It is hoped that the Norwegian government will give him protection so that he can Receiving the award in Molde.

Such a guarantee would Attorney General Anders Anundsen not currently provide, and says it’s UDI and prosecutors who must consider entry and eventual extradition.

– I will not take over case management for individual cases. This case will be treated on an equal footing with all other cases of the same type, says Anundsen.

Deputy Chairman SV, Bård Vegar Solhjell, is aware that Norway must ensure that Snowden can get come and receive the award.

– I expect that the government does not allow its potential disagreement with Snowden or caution against USA, override, said Solhjell.

Conservative Michael Tetzschner (H), has previously said that if Snowden comes to Norway, he should be arrested and extradited to the United States. He says to Dagsavisen that he has not changed perception.
